What changed here

Derived

The seat changed hands: Communist Party of India (Marxist) (CPM) lost it to Indian National Congress (INC), which now leads by 1.4%.

  • INC vote shareINC went from 17.6% to 48.6% of the vote here (+30.9%).
  • Vote consolidatedThe top two candidates took 95.8% of the vote between them, up from 69.8% — a tighter two-way contest.
